Question: Write the equivalent of the program written in C++ in NASM assembler #include using namespace std; int main() { cout < < endl < <
Write the equivalent of the program written in C++ in NASM assembler
#include
int main() {
cout << endl << "Boucle for" << endl << endl; for (long K = 0; K < 10; K++) { cout << "K = " << K << endl; }
cout << endl << "Boucle while avec break" << endl << endl; long N = 9;// Pour que le while excute. while (N != 0) { cout << "Entrer N : "; cin >> N; if (N < -10) break; cout << "N = " << N << endl; }
cout << endl << "Boucle do while avec continue" << endl << endl; long P; do { cout << "Entrer P : "; cin >> P; if (P < 0) continue; cout << "P = " << P << endl; } while (P != 0);
cout << endl << "Instruction switch avec 4 cases et un default" << endl << endl; long S;
cout << "Entrer S : "; cin >> S;
switch (S) { case 3 : cout << "Trois" << endl; break; case 1 : cout << "Un" << endl; default: cout << "Etc" << endl; case 4 : cout << "Quatre" << endl; break; case 2 : cout << "Deux" << endl; }
cout << endl << endl << "Fin" << endl << endl; }
Step by Step Solution
There are 3 Steps involved in it
Get step-by-step solutions from verified subject matter experts
